欢迎光临鹤城钮言起网络有限公司司官网!
全国咨询热线:13122432650
当前位置: 首页 > 新闻动态

使用 Pydantic 在 Python 中进行复杂数据结构的验证

时间:2025-11-30 03:09:38

使用 Pydantic 在 Python 中进行复杂数据结构的验证
掌握好友元的使用,可以在保持封装的同时实现必要的跨类协作。
这为PHP带来了可靠的底层支持,减少了PHP核心团队在正则表达式这块的维护负担,可以更专注于PHP语言本身的开发。
unsafe.Pointer是一种特殊的指针类型,它可以绕过Go的类型系统,允许在不同类型的指针之间进行转换。
不复杂但容易忽略细节。
以下是常用函数与实用技巧的总结。
掌握fmt的基本用法,能帮助我们更高效地打印日志、调试程序和处理字符串。
特别是在服务器应用中,配置文件的动态性要求不能将其硬编码或每次修改都重新编译。
基本上就这些。
路由顺序(隐式优先级)作为基础理解: 即使使用 priority 参数,理解 Symfony 路由的默认匹配顺序仍然是重要的基础知识。
示例代码: std::vector vec = {1, 2, 3, 4, 5}; vec.clear(); // 此时 vec.size() 为 0 注意:调用 clear() 后,capacity() 可能仍保持原来的值,即内存未归还给系统。
通过接口抽象文件操作并使用mock实现,可有效解耦IO依赖,提升Go单元测试的可靠性与速度。
甚至有些专门的“打码平台”,背后是大量人工或者更智能的AI在帮你识别。
基本上就这些,合理使用类型别名能让代码更简洁、更易维护。
操作简单但容易忽略文件不存在或行号越界的情况,记得加错误处理。
成功创建用户后,返回包含用户 UID 的 JSON 响应。
例如,'fr_FR.utf8'、'fr_FR'、'fra'等都是常见的法文语言环境标识符。
如果你的reference.txt文件不在脚本的同级目录,而是在一个子目录(例如data/reference.txt),你可以这样构建路径:import os script_dir = os.path.dirname(__file__) data_dir = os.path.join(script_dir, "data") # 假设有一个名为 'data' 的子目录 absolute_file_path = os.path.join(data_dir, "reference.txt") print(f"要打开的文件的绝对路径 (在子目录中): {absolute_file_path}") try: with open(absolute_file_path, "r", encoding="utf-8") as reference_file: content = reference_file.read() print("\n--- reference.txt 文件内容 (从子目录) ---") print(content) except FileNotFoundError: print(f"错误: 文件 '{absolute_file_path}' 不存在。
合理拆分逻辑、结合正则与程序判断,才能做到既准确又高效。
\n"; break; } // 7. 释放内存 imagedestroy($sourceImage); imagedestroy($watermarkImage); return $result; } // 示例用法 (实际使用时请替换为真实路径) // $source = 'path/to/your/source.jpg'; // $watermark = 'path/to/your/watermark.png'; // $output = 'path/to/your/output_watermarked.jpg'; // if (addTransparentWatermark($source, $watermark, $output, 'bottom-right', 60)) { // echo "水印添加成功!
这些问题往往不是代码逻辑上的错误,而是安全漏洞或用户体验上的缺失。

本文链接:http://www.asphillseesit.com/23375_4038b4.html